aboutsummaryrefslogtreecommitdiffstats
path: root/epan/column.c
diff options
context:
space:
mode:
authorUlf Lamping <ulf.lamping@web.de>2007-07-23 20:11:05 +0000
committerUlf Lamping <ulf.lamping@web.de>2007-07-23 20:11:05 +0000
commit3b509e89ae6d26d942026140871e60d517bfd7fc (patch)
treee85ea01a6ad0b9acb5113809fa9f604074aa001a /epan/column.c
parenta5ba21acf8d6042f02c8c97569248b44c5d3f34c (diff)
- add a column for the expert info severity level
- fix a column related bug introduced in SVN 20118 svn path=/trunk/; revision=22387
Diffstat (limited to 'epan/column.c')
-rw-r--r--epan/column.c14
1 files changed, 12 insertions, 2 deletions
diff --git a/epan/column.c b/epan/column.c
index b246d097aa..b6a95c5c0d 100644
--- a/epan/column.c
+++ b/epan/column.c
@@ -95,14 +95,14 @@ col_format_to_string(gint fmt) {
"%H",
"%P",
"%y",
- "%v",
+ "%z",
"%q",
"%f",
"%U",
"%E",
"%C",
"%l",
- "%z"
+ "%a"
};
if (fmt < 0 || fmt >= NUM_COL_FMTS)
@@ -168,6 +168,7 @@ static const gchar *dlist[NUM_COL_FMTS] = {
"TEI", /* XXX - why is it missing in column_utils.c and elsewhere? */
"Frame Relay DLCI", /* COL_FR_DLCI */
"GPRS BSSGP TLLI", /* COL_BSSGP_TLLI */
+ "Expert Info Severity", /* COL_EXPERT */
};
const gchar *
@@ -286,6 +287,9 @@ get_column_format_matches(gboolean *fmt_list, gint format) {
case COL_BSSGP_TLLI:
fmt_list[COL_BSSGP_TLLI] = TRUE;
break;
+ case COL_EXPERT:
+ fmt_list[COL_EXPERT] = TRUE;
+ break;
default:
break;
}
@@ -571,6 +575,9 @@ get_column_longest_string(gint format)
case COL_BSSGP_TLLI:
return "0xffffffff";
break;
+ case COL_EXPERT:
+ return "ERROR";
+ break;
default: /* COL_INFO */
return "Source port: kerberos-master Destination port: kerberos-master";
break;
@@ -740,6 +747,9 @@ get_column_format_from_str(gchar *str) {
case 'l':
return COL_BSSGP_TLLI;
break;
+ case 'a':
+ return COL_EXPERT;
+ break;
}
cptr++;
}